Making leaf collections
Collect young leaves of as many varieties of plants as possible. Place various layers of news- paper or blotting paper on a firm, smooth board. Next organize the leaves so they do not touch. Cover the leaves with other layers of newspaper or blotting paper. Place another board on top and then place various heavy stones or weights on the board. Keep the leaves in the press until they are thoroughly dried. When the leaves are removed from the press they may be neatly in order on note book pages and secured either with Scotch tape or small sections of gummed labels. The name of the leaf and any other exciting material can be recorded on the note book page.
